/*头部样式*/
.pos{max-width:1440px;margin:0 auto;}
.wh{max-width:1340px;margin:0 auto;}
.tou{background:#fff;border-bottom:1px solid #f1f1f1;height:98px;/*position: fixed;z-index: 99999;top: 0;left: 0;right: 0;*/}
.logos{padding-top:23px;width:15%;}
.logos img{width:100%;}
.dh{width:14%;padding-top:2%;}
.dh img{width:100%;}
.yuyan{padding-top:15px;}
.yuyan a{color:#000;font-size:14px;line-height:23px;}
.fixnav {
    position: fixed;
    top: 0px;
    left: 0px;
    right:0;
    z-index: 999999
}






#header{width:1000px;margin:0 auto;}

.topLink{float:right;text-align:right;position: relative;z-index: 9999;}
.translate{width:100px;position: absolute;left: 0;top:10px;z-index: 9999;}
.tran-in{left:120px;}
.translate li{border: 1px dashed #cccccc;line-height: 26px;text-align: left;background: #fff;}
.translate li a{display: block;padding-left: 10px;background: url(../images/dot4.png) no-repeat 88% 11px;}
.translate li a:hover{text-decoration: none;color:#275cea;cursor: pointer;}
.translate-en{display: none;padding: 6px;padding-top:0px;}
.translate li .translate-en a{padding-left: 0px;text-align: center;background: #fff;border-bottom: 1px solid #cccccc;}
.translate li .translate-en a:hover{font-weight: bold;}

.topLink .f_count{color:#ff0000;font-size:13px;font-weight:bold;}
.topLink .k1{line-height:32px;padding-top:5px;}
.topLink .k2{color:#074b91;font-size:14px;font-family:"微软雅黑";}


/*导航栏样式*/
.menu{max-width:1440px;margin:0 auto;height:52px;background:#fff;/*position: fixed;z-index: 99999;top: 98px;left: 0;right: 0;*/}
.navs{height:52px;}
.navs li{line-height:52px;height:52px;text-align:center;position:relative;z-index:999;float:left;width:12.5%;}
.navs li+li{border-left:1px solid #f1f1f1;}
.navs li a{display:block;line-height:52px;color:#373737;height:52px;font-size:14px;}
.navs li a:hover{color:#373737;text-decoration:none;background: url(../images/hx.png) no-repeat center 83%;}




.navs .sec{height:0;background:#01557a;color:#fff;overflow:hidden;z-index:9999;position:absolute;top:52px;left:0px;}
.navs .sec a{background:#01557a;color:#fff;height:38px;line-height:38px;width:90px;}
.navs .sec a:hover{background:#042d3f;text-decoration:none;}




.menu2{max-width:1440px;margin:0 auto;height:52px;background:#fff;/*position: fixed;z-index: 99999;top: 98px;left: 0;right: 0;*/}
.navs2{height:52px;}
.navs2 li{line-height:52px;height:52px;text-align:center;position:relative;z-index:999;float:left;width:12.5%;}
.navs2 li+li{border-left:1px solid #f1f1f1;}
.navs2 li a{display:block;line-height:52px;color:#373737;height:52px;font-size:14px;}
.navs2 li a:hover{color:#373737;text-decoration:none;background: url(../images/hx.png) no-repeat center 83%;}




.navs2 .sec{height:0;background:#01557a;color:#fff;overflow:hidden;z-index:9999;position:absolute;top:52px;left:0px;}
.navs2 .sec a{background:#01557a;color:#fff;height:38px;line-height:38px;width:90px;}
.navs2 .sec a:hover{background:#042d3f;text-decoration:none;}










.xyin-banner{max-width:1440px;margin:0 auto;}




/*热门搜索*/
.search{text-align:left;height:24px;background-color:#f8f8f8;padding:5px 10px 5px 10px;}
#formsearch{width:320px;float:left;}
.hotSearch{width:400px;float:left;height:24px;line-height:24px;font-weight:normal;}
#search-type{float: left;width:100px;height: 24px;border: 1px solid #c8c8c8;margin-right: 5px;}


/*主体样式*/
#container{width:1000px;margin:0 auto;margin-top:10px;}
.menu_cate{width:220px;float:left;}
.cate_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.about{width:460px;float:left;margin-left:12px;padding-bottom:5px;}
.about_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.about .content{padding:5px;padding-bottom:12px;text-indent:20px;}
.navigation{float:right;width:100px;}

.index-title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.index-table td{border:solid #add9c0; border-width:0px 1px 1px 0px; padding:10px 5px;}
.index-table{border:solid #add9c0; border-width:1px 0px 0px 1px;margin-top:10px;}

/*----- Common css ------*/
.fl{float:left;}
.fr{float:right;}
.di{_display:inline;}
.fwn{font-weight:normal;}
.dib{*display:inline;_zoom:1;_display:inline;_font-size:0px;}
p{margin:0;}
/*首页新闻*/
.news_company{width:280px;float:right;}
.news1_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.news_company .content{padding:5px;}

/*首页左侧联系我们*/
.contact{width:218px;float:left;padding-bottom:5px;margin-top:10px;}
.contact_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.contact .content{padding:5px;padding-left:8px;}

/*工程案例*/
.case{width:460px;float:left;margin-left:12px;padding-bottom:5px;margin-top:10px;}
.case_title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.case .content{padding:5px;padding-bottom:12px;text-indent:20px;}

.news2_company{margin-top:10px;}

/*产品推荐*/
.recommend_product{margin-top:10px;width:692px;float:left;}
.recommend_product .title{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.recommend_product .content{padding-top:15px;padding-bottom:14px;}
.roll_product li{padding-bottom:0px;}

/*品牌列表*/
.brand-list{margin: 20px 0px;display: flex;display: -webkit-flex;flex-wrap: wrap;}
.brand-list li{margin: 5px 8px;}
.brand-list li:hover{box-shadow: 2px 1px 5px;}
.brand-list li img {width: 150px;height: 120px;}

/*前台多页签*/
.news{width:1000px;float:left;margin-top: 10px;}
.tab{position:relative;}
.tab li{float:left;width:100px;height:30px;display:block;line-height:30px;border:1px solid #ccc;margin-right:8px;text-align:center;color:#333;font-size:12px;cursor: pointer;}
.tab li.cur{color:#fff;text-decoration:none;font-size:12px;background:#3a78c1;border-color: #3a78c1;}

.tt{display: none;}
.list1{padding:8px 10px;}
.list1 li{line-height:27px;position:relative;vertical-align: middle;}
.list1 li a{background:url(../images/list_dot1.gif) left center no-repeat;padding-left:12px;line-height:27px;color:#555555;}
.list1 li a:hover{color:#e87518;text-decoration:none;}
.list1 li span{position:absolute;right:0px;line-height:30px;top:0;color:#999;}










/*------------内页-------------------*/
.left .box{margin-bottom:10px;}
.left .box h3{line-height:31px;padding-left:15px;font-weight:bold;font-family:"微软雅黑";
background:url(../images/nav.png) no-repeat 0% 100%;font-size:14px;color:#000;}
.left .box .content{padding:5px 0px;}

.prodescription{border:1px solid #e5e5e5;background:#f9f9f9;line-height:24px;padding:10px;margin-bottom:15px;text-indent:20px;}

.n_banner{max-width:1440px;margin:0 auto;}
.n_banner img{width:100%;;margin:0 auto}
.left{width:225px;float:left;}
.sort_menu h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.sort_product{margin-top:10px;}
.sort_product h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}

.n_contact{margin-top:10px;}
.n_contact h3{background-color:#ececec;line-height:28px;padding-left:15px;font-weight:bold;}
.n_contact .content{padding:5px;line-height:24px;}

.right{width:760px;float:right;padding-bottom:10px;}
.sitemp{line-height:31px;height:31px;overflow:hidden;padding-right:10px;background:url(../images/nav.png) no-repeat 0% 100%;}
.sitemp h2{width:340px;float:left;line-height:31px;text-align:center;text-align:left;text-indent:15px;font-size:14px;}
.sitemp .site{width:380px;float:right;text-align:right;line-height:30px;}
.right .content{padding:10px;padding-top:15px;overflow:hidden;line-height: 24px;}
.sort_album{margin-top: 15px;}







.nbj{background:#fff;}
.box1{padding-top:2%;}
.ads{}
.ads li{position:relative;padding:0 5px;}
.ads li .img img{width:100%;margin:0 auto;}
.ads li .det{position:absolute;left:10%;top:15%;}
.ads li h3{color:#fff;font-size:27px;font-weight:normal;background:url(../images/x.png) no-repeat left bottom;line-height:50px;}
.ads li span{color:#fff;font-size:14px;display:block;line-height:21px;width:64%;padding-top:5%;}
.ads li p{color:#0f0f0f;font-size:14px;display:block;line-height:40px;width:30%;margin-top:8%;background:#f1f6fc;text-align:center;}
.ads li p a{color:#0f0f0f;}
@media (max-width: 767px) {
    .ads li+li{margin-top:2%;}
    .ads li .det{top:8%;}
    .ads li h3{color:#fff;font-size:20px;font-weight:normal;background:url(../images/x.png) no-repeat left bottom;line-height:50px;}
    .ads li span{width:70%;padding-top:4%;}
    .ads li p{color:#0f0f0f;font-size:12px;display:block;line-height:30px;width:30%;margin-top:5%;background:#f1f6fc;text-align:center;}
}








.box2{margin-top:10px;}
.prod{padding:0 5px;}
.prod .ads2{position:relative;}
.prod .ads2 .img img{width:100%;margin:0 auto;}
.prod .ads2 .det{width:20%;position:absolute;left:62%;top:35%;}
.prod .ads2 h3{color:#fff;font-size:28px;line-height:50px;font-weight:bold;}
.prod .ads2 span{color:#fff;font-size:16px;display:block;padding-top:2%;}
.prod .ads2 a{color:#0f0f0f;font-size:14px;display:block;line-height:40px;width:100%;margin-top:38%;background:#f1f6fc;text-align:center;}
.prod .slick-arrow{position:absolute;right:6%;top:38%;}
.prod .slick-prev{background:url(../images/z.png) no-repeat;display:block;border:none;outline:none;text-indent:-1000px;overflow:hidden;width:45px;height:44px;z-index:9999;}
.prod .slick-next{background:url(../images/y.png) no-repeat;display:block;border:none;outline:none;text-indent:-1000px;overflow:hidden;width:45px;height:44px;margin-top:47px;z-index:9999;}
.prod .slick-next:hover{background:url(../images/y2.png) no-repeat;}
.prod .slick-prev:hover{background:url(../images/z2.png) no-repeat;}


@media (max-width:1200px) {
 
    .prod .ads2 .det{top:24%;}
    .prod .ads2 h3{font-size:18px;line-height:50px;font-weight:bold;}
    .prod .ads2 span{font-size:16px;}
    .prod .ads2 a{font-size:14px;}
    .prod .slick-arrow{top:29%;}

}





@media (max-width: 768px) {
 
    .prod .ads2 .det{top:24%;width:30%;left:48%;}
    .prod .ads2 h3{font-size:16px;line-height:50px;font-weight:bold;}
    .prod .ads2 span{font-size:13px;}
    .prod .ads2 a{font-size:12px;line-height:30px;}
    .prod .slick-arrow{top:29%;}

}




.prod2{padding:0 5px;position:relative;}
.pbj li .img img{width:100%;margin:0 auto;}
.prod2 .sort2{position:absolute;left:9%;top:36%;width:52%;}
.prod2 .sort2 li{border:1px solid #fff;text-align:center;padding:0 4px;line-height:48px;margin:0 2% 4%;width:45%;float:left;}
.prod2 .sort2 li a{color:#fff;font-size:14px;}
.prod2 .sort2 li:hover{background:#fff;border-color:#fff;}
.prod2 .sort2 li:hover a{color:#252525;}


@media (max-width: 767px) {
    .prod2{margin-top:2%;}
}

@media (max-width: 768px) {
	.prod2 .sort2{width:60%;}
    .prod2 .sort2 li{padding:0 4px;line-height:35px;width:46%;float:left;margin:0 1% 2%;}
    .prod2 .sort2 li a{font-size:12px;}

}









.box3{margin-top:2.5%;padding-bottom:5%;}
.bt{text-align:center;}
.bt1{font-weight:bold;color:#1367af;font-size:32px;text-transform:uppercase;font-family:"Arial";font-style:italic;}
.bt2{font-weight:bold;color:#171717;font-size:20px;background:url(../images/bt.png) no-repeat center center;}
.bt3{color:#171717;font-size:14px;padding-top:6px;}

.box3 .cont{margin-top:6%;background:url(../images/bj3.png) no-repeat;background-size:100% 100%;box-shadow: 0 0 10px #ccc;position:relative;}
.box3 .zuo{padding-left:0;}
.ads3{}
.ads3 li{position:relative;}
.ads3 li .img img{width:100%;margin:0 auto;}
.ads3 li .det{position:absolute;left:10%;top:15%;}
.ads3 li h3{color:#fff;font-size:27px;font-weight:normal;background:url(../images/x.png) no-repeat left bottom;line-height:50px;}
.ads3 li span{color:#fff;font-size:14px;display:block;line-height:21px;width:64%;padding-top:8%;}
.ads3 li p{color:#0f0f0f;font-size:14px;display:block;line-height:40px;width:30%;margin-top:12%;background:#f1f6fc;text-align:center;}
.ads3 li+li{margin-top:6px;}
.box3 .you{padding-right:0;position: static;}
.box3 .you .mim{width:83%;margin-left:6%;}
.sbtt{color:#525252;font-size:41px;font-weight:bold;padding-top:13%;}
.sbtt span{color:#171717;font-size:16px;font-weight:normal;display:block;}
.sbwz{color:#171717;font-size:16px;line-height:38px;padding-top:8%;}
.sblogo{width:45%;padding-top:8%;}
.sblogo img{width:100%;margin:0 auto;}
.box3 .you a.scm{display:black;background:url(../images/mm.png) no-repeat;width:49px;height:52px;position:absolute;right:0;bottom:0;}





@media (max-width:1200px) {
 .sbtt{font-size:30px;padding-top:12%;}
 .sbtt span{font-size:14px;line-height:25px;}
 .sbwz{font-size:14px;line-height:38px;padding-top:6%;}

}


@media (max-width:1024px) {
   .ads3 li .det{position:absolute;left:10%;top:10%;}
  .ads3 li h3{color:#fff;font-size:25px;font-weight:normal;background:url(../images/x.png) no-repeat left bottom;line-height:50px;}
  .ads3 li span{width:70%;padding-top:5%;}
  .ads3 li p{color:#0f0f0f;font-size:12px;display:block;line-height:35px;width:25%;margin-top:4%;background:#f1f6fc;text-align:center;}


  .box3 .cont{background:none!important;box-shadow:none;}
  .box3 .zuo{padding-left:15px;}
  .box3 .you a.scm{right:15px;}
 	
}



@media (max-width:768px) {
  .ads3 li .det{position:absolute;left:10%;top:8%;}
  .ads3 li h3{color:#fff;font-size:20px;font-weight:normal;background:url(../images/x.png) no-repeat left bottom;line-height:50px;}
  .ads3 li span{width:70%;padding-top:3%;}
  .ads3 li p{color:#0f0f0f;font-size:12px;display:block;line-height:30px;width:25%;margin-top:3%;background:#f1f6fc;text-align:center;}


.sbtt{color:#525252;font-size:30px;font-weight:bold;padding-top:2%;}
.sbtt span{color:#171717;font-size:14px;font-weight:normal;display:block;}
.sbwz{color:#171717;font-size:14px;line-height:25px;padding-top:3%;}
.sblogo{width:45%;padding-top:3%;}
.sblogo img{width:100%;margin:0 auto;}
.box3 .you a.scm{right:15px;}


}








/*友情链接*/
.f_link{width:1000px;margin:0 auto;margin-top:15px;line-height:30px;line-height:30px;background-color:#ececec;text-indent:20px;}

/*页面底部*/
.foot{background:url(../images/foot.png) no-repeat;background-size:cover;color:#fff;}
.foot a{color:#fff;}
.lx{border-bottom:1px solid #545454;min-height:110px;line-height:110px;}
.ftlogo{width:25%;}
.ftlogo img{width:100%;margin:0 auto;}
.add{width:45%;margin-left:3%;font-size:14px;}


.f_nav{}
.f_nav dl{float:left;width:16.66%;text-align:center;border-right:1px solid #545454;padding-top:45px;min-height:308px;overflow:hidden;margin-bottom:0;}
.f_nav dl:last-child{border:none;}
.f_nav dt{margin-bottom:15px;}
.f_nav dt a{font-size:16px;}
.f_nav dd a{font-size:14px;line-height:35px;}
.f_nav .ewm{text-align:right;padding-right:0;}
.f_nav .ewm img{width:60%;}


.bq{border-top:1px solid #545454;text-align:center;font-size:14px;min-height:55px;line-height:55px;}




@media (max-width:1024px) {
  .foot{display:none!important;color:#fff;}
  .foot2{display:block!important;background:url(../images/foot.png) no-repeat;background-size:cover;color:#fff;}
  .foot2 a{color:#fff;}

  .lx2{border-bottom:1px solid #545454;padding:3% 0;}
  .ftlogo2{width:50%;margin:0 auto;}
  .ftlogo2 img{width:100%;margin:0 auto;}




.f_nav2{}
.f_nav2 dl{float:left;width:25%;text-align:center;padding-top:45px;min-height:200px;overflow:hidden;margin-bottom:0;}
.f_nav2 dt{margin-bottom:15px;}
.f_nav2 dt a{font-size:14px;}
.f_nav2 dd a{font-size:12px;line-height:35px;}
.bq2{font-size:12px;text-align:center;padding:2% 5% 3%;}

 	
}
